Re: [tree-profiling-branch] typedef-of-enum problem


Olga Golovanevsky <OLGA@il.ibm.com> writes:

| I am trying to define the following enum and typedef of it
| in ipa-prop.h file on [tree-profiling-branch]:
| 
| enum enum_name
| {
|       ...
| };
| 
| typedef enum enum_name enum_name_t;
| 
| and use this typedef in tree-flow.h:
| 
| #include "ipa-prop.h"
| 
| ...
| 
| struct van_ann_d GTY (())
| {
|       ...
|       enum_name_t *GTY ((skip)) name;
| }
| 
| The error I am getting is:
| 
| build/gengtype
| ../../gcc/gcc/tree-flow.h:234: unidentified type `enum_name_t'
| make[1]: *** [s-gtype] Error 1
| 
| However, when struct is used instead of enum, or enum is used directly,
| the compilation passes successfully.
| 
| Looks like a problem for me, but may be I am missing something ...
